This storybook is heavily inspired by Dungeons and Dragons. Though no rolling of dice is involved when making decisions, the story is largely at the mercy of the characters involved. Furthermore, the characters themselves have a lot of freedom. You can make them whatever fantasy race you want them to be, as long as you provide sufficient backstory on how they ended up taking part in the quest.

Before we start posting in the main thread, we'll work on creating characters. Feel free to delete anything in the parentheses; those are just there to guide you.
